Transaction ebef75b9dd9613e06b281a542eb744f89c2fe3fe105cafeff72680c89c058ea9
1 Input
1 Output
-
ebef75b9dd9613e06b281a542eb744f89c2fe3fe105cafeff72680c89c058ea9:0
- value
- 58685
- script pubkey
- OP_0 OP_PUSHBYTES_20 bec8cc85025ebac35fed79321cb501f3b885c589
- address
- bc1qhmyvepgzt6avxhld0yepedgp7wugt3vfr4hncp